St Thomas’
St Thomas’ Church is in the centre of the village of Eaton. The small and beautiful church is home to a regular congregation of worshippers. There is a service of Holy Communion here at 9 am every Sunday, apart from the last Sunday, when the service is Morning Worship.
Baptisms, weddings and funerals are held here.
There is a small and well-kept churchyard.

St John’s
St John’s, at the heart of Cotebrook, is in the parish of Tarporley and daughter church to St Helen’s. The church stands on the hillside close to the A49 passing through Cotebrook, on the other side of the road to the Alvanley Arms. Parking is in the car park of the adjacent Village Hall.
There is a service of Holy Communion at 11.15 on the first Sunday of the month, to which all are warmly welcome.
Baptisms, weddings and funerals are held here.
There is a small and well-kept churchyard.
